A marked reduction in the complexity of the nasal concha (scroll bones of the nose), the richness of the innervation of the olfactory mucous membrane, and the sensitivity of the moist tip of the nosethe rhinariumare associated with the reduction in length of the primate snout. In lemurs this angle is considerably less, 6070, and in the apes and monkeys and in the slender loris (genus Loris), the divergence has been reduced to 20. In most other investigated platyrrhines (New World monkeys), red and green are determined by alleles at a single locus, again on the X chromosome; thus, males are always dichromatic, whereas females may be either dichromatic (if homozygous) or trichromatic (if heterozygous). In New World monkeys (the Platyrrhini, meaning flat nosed), the nose is broad, and the nostrils are set wide apart, well separated by a broad septum, and point sideways.
